#1c42e5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1c42e5 is composed of 11% red, 25.9% green and 89.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.8% cyan, 71.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 228.7 degrees, a saturation of 79.4% and a lightness of 50.4%. #1c42e5 color hex could be obtained by blending #3884ff with #0000cb.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

#1c42e5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1c42e5 has RGB values of R:28, G:66, B:229 and CMYK values of C:0.88, M:0.71, Y:0,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 1852133.

Shades and Tints of #1c42e5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000102 is the darkest color, while #eff2f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#1c42e5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7d7f84 is the less saturated color, while #0936f8 is the most saturated one.
